News: Motorcycle crash kills man in Tucson

TUCSON, AZ – A motorcycle accident left one man dead near North Fairview Avenue and West Wetmore Road Sunday night.

KGUN 9 said the motorcyclist was heading west on Wetmore Road when he hit a traffic signal in the road. 

Police identified the motorcyclist as a 50-year-old man James H. Sturgill. Sturgill rode a black 2014 Harley-Davidson FLHXS motorcycle. 

Police said impairment and speeding could have been the cause of the collision. The case is under investigation. The time of the crash was not reported.
